Egg White and Turkey Sausage Scramble with Spinach and Roasted Sweet Potato
A hearty, satisfying breakfast scramble featuring fluffy egg whites, savory turkey sausage, vibrant spinach, and a side of perfectly roasted sweet potato. This balanced plate offers a delightful mix of textures and flavors from lightly seasoned ingredients, finished with a hint of olive oil to enhance the natural taste.
INGREDIENTS
5 large egg whites (approx. 165g)
2 turkey sausage links (approx. 56g)
1 cup fresh spinach (30g)
1 medium sweet potato (130g)
2 tsp olive oil (9g)
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F.
Wash the sweet potato and prick it with a fork. Rub it lightly with 1 tsp of olive oil and a pinch of salt, then place it on a baking sheet.
Roast the sweet potato in the oven for about 35-40 minutes or until tender and slightly caramelized.
While the sweet potato roasts, slice the turkey sausage links into bite-sized pieces.
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at. Add the turkey sausage pieces and cook until lightly browned, about 3-4 minutes.
Add the fresh spinach to the skillet and allow it to wilt, stirring occasionally.
Pour in the egg whites and gently scramble with the turkey sausage and spinach until the eggs are fully set, about 3-4 minutes.
If desired, season with salt and pepper to taste.
Plate the scramble with the roasted sweet potato on the side. Drizzle the remaining 1 tsp of olive oil over the sweet potato if extra moisture is needed.
